Original post: Good setting, softer grades than most gyms I’ve climbed at. (I onsight V7 here consistently and project V6 outside.)Sometimes I come across a V6 that easily feels like a V3-4. I climbed a V9 the other week after three sessions, I could maybe do that on a V6/7 outside.The sport routes are GREAT and challenging. Very consistent and taller 45’ walls.The lead wall is stellar. It models outdoor climbing more than any other gym I’ve been a member of.I wish there was a more mid range slab set and a taller slab wall to practice footwork mobility and balance. They are lacking in this area and in climbs that challenge my technical ability in the mid V5-V8 range. It’s either an easy V1-3 or an impossible V9-10 slab or techy problem. There needs to be a happy medium. I know this is a huge challenge. Bring in some guest setters from NYC or Memphis Rox and do some challenges for the setters!That said, they are accommodating for all ages and skill levels. Kids area up top along with a hard as nails spray wall you can use the “Stōkt” app with on the other side. Open 6am-11pm MWF and 11am-11pm Tuesday and Thursday with shorter weekend hours; usually closing at 7pm.Workout area is underused and has a phenomenal selection.Yoga is offered, I have yet to take a class and do my own flow at home.This gym is EXPENSIVE: you do get access to multiple gyms, but when I am traveling, I am climbing outside, not another gym. I wish they offered a yearly membership at a slight discount or a Hadley only gym price at a lower cost. The 2022 membership monthly price is $89 for one person and $145 for a couple. I believe the student price is $65 a month. This mirrors NYC gym prices and they can do this because they have monopolized the northeast.For the price they are charging they don’t even provide a system wall (Moonboard, tension board, kilter board, grasshopper.) or nearly enough auto belays. even when they have the space for it. I really hope they implement these in the next few years. And I will keep pestering until they do. This is a HUGE value add for climbers that train and would be a huge asset to your comp kids. The other locations have one, why not here in western mass?I had a moonboard provided at my grungy gym that cost me $40 a month back in Tennessee, for reference.I have made countless friends here and it is my home away from home, but this is CRG Hadley warts and all.
